Georgia Condo Association Leaders Charged with Taking Insurance Proceeds After Fire

Share!

Insurance Journal - Nov 06, 2023

Police in South Fulton, Georgia, have charged the president and treasurer of a large condominium association with stealing more than $1.5 million in insurance payouts after two fires in 2020 destroyed a building. Multiple Georgia news outlets reported that Camelot …...
